What paperwork do I need to donate my car to charity in New Jersey?
New Jersey will require a Certificate of Title in order to donate your car. To complete your car donation, transfer your title by entering the name of the agency that processes our car donations, ADVANCED REMARKETING SERVICES, in the buyer/purchaser field. Then, PRINT and SIGN your name in the seller/owner field EXACTLY as it appears at the top of the title.
